Kilgore, NE
Kilgore, NE.
Population: 221 (Census ACS)
1 schools serve the area (NCES). FEMA's National Risk Index rates the county's overall natural-hazard risk Very Low, with drought the top-rated hazards. Cost of living is 9.9% below the US average (BEA, metro/state-level).
